ORIGINAL: M1ke

idk what kit you're buying but unless you have a schrader valve on your fuel rail, you'll need a fuel rail adapter
http://store.summitracing.com/partde...p;autoview=sku
That adapter is a life saver, the stock Ford fuel line has a plastic sheath on the INSIDE, and when you push a ****** t-fitting into it, the sheath crumples up and plugs up the line pretty good... It was enough of a clog to stop me from going past 4800 RPM or so WOT in first gear (testing everything was still a-ok before first spray, and I'm glad I did).
